Metagenomic Analysis of Suansun, a Traditional Chinese Unsalted Fermented Food

Abstract: Suansun, made from fresh bamboo shoots fermented without salt, is a traditional food in China’s southern region and is popular for its nutritious and unique flavor. To comprehensively understand the microbial species and characteristics of suansun, Illumina HiSeq metagenomic sequencing technology was used to sequence suansun’s fermentation broth obtained from six traditional producing areas in southern China, and the microbial community structure, diversity, and functional genes were analyzed. “…Firmicutes was the most abundant phylum in moiya pangsung, moiya koshak, mileye amileye , and midukeye , like in other Asian fermented bamboo shoot foods like suansun of China ( Hu et al, 2021 ), and tuaithar of Mizoram, India ( Deka et al, 2021 ). Lactobacillaceae was the abundant family in moiya pangsung, moiya koshak, mileye amileye , and midukeye as reported earlier in other ethnic bamboo shoot fermented foods ( Ghosh et al, 2019 ).…”
